A dark psychological crime drama starring Idris Elba as Luther, a man struggling with his own terrible demons, who might be as dangerous as the depraved murderers he hunts.
2022
1980
1985
1957
1981
2009
1991
2002
1965
1973
2001
1997
1999
2019
2018